ciekaw jestem jaka jest częstotliwość zmiany wektora prędkości w tych Fanukowych kontrolerach ruchu?...
--
trochę przeciągamy dyskusję nie związaną z tematem wątku...
rzuciłem zagadnienie związane z pluto dla przeprowadzenia dyskusji związanej z portem LPT, który jest związany z tym wątkiem... i wspomniałem o ciekawej możliwości odzyskiwania kiepskiego sygnału STEP/DIR (nawet z winy komputera) przez wystarczająco szybką dla celu strukturą fpga ...
Znaleziono 8 wyników
Wróć do „Optoizolacja LPT - następne wcielenie ...”
- 30 sie 2013, 21:08
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
- 30 sie 2013, 08:15
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
nie przestaje...mc2kwacz pisze: Z takim "akceleratorem" sam linux przestaje być systemem czasu rzeczywistego
Architektura HAL linuxcnc składa się z modułów HAl takich jak generatory, enkodery, pidy itp...
Moduły te łączymy "kabelkami" w pliku konfiguracyjnym hal, tworząc dowolną kinematykę maszyny...
Każdy z modułów może być kawałkiem programu siedzącym w PCecie... albo kawałkiem programu siedzącym w uC w czasie rzeczywistym podłączonym z Pcetem.. albo kawałkiem sprzętu (np. fpga)
Tworząc akceleratory (czy to fgpa,pld.. czy uC) wpasowujemy się w architekturę HAL...
--
dlaczego port LPT jako interface czasu rzeczywistego?
Dzisiaj.. każdy inny dostępny interface wymaga "nadzwyczajnego" łatania jądra
Jutro.. wszystko może się zmienić... jądro dystrybucji linuxcnc będzie uzbrojone również w czas rzeczywisty dla ethernetu... a to pozwoli zastosować ten interface
--
Struktura fpga na "płycie głównej" może zostać inaczej zaprogramowana jak dla linuxnc... może stworzyć filtr do zakłóceń, albo coś w rodzaju PLL dla przesyłanych sygnałów STEP... możliwości jest
wiele
--
uC na płycie głwnej zwłaszcza łatwo programowalny to również dobry pomysł...
np. Arduino due -- bardzo łatwe środowisko programowania, a procek zawiera wszystko co trzeba...
- 29 sie 2013, 20:21
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
nie mam jakiegoś konkretnego podejścia do tej firmy...mc2kwacz pisze:ADUM-y są bardzo dobrze dostępne. Po prostu TME ma na magazynie i w ofercie to co im schodzi. A ponieważ większość ludzi w Polsce ma takie podejście jak Ty , więc przy kryterium najniższej ceny takie produkty nie mogą być popularne.
doceniam noty katalogowe... piękne obrazki...
doceniam takie fajne proste aplikacje jak LTspice (choć to chyba nie ta firma...)
układy dobieram podług potrzeb...
może kiedyś zdarzy się zapotrzebowanie również na układ tej firmy...
nie rozumiem jednak szufladkowania... ale lubię słuchać przeciwstawnych sądów

---
skoro jesteśmy przy porcie lpt, to może rzucę zagadnienie, które troche ostatnio analizuję
https://www.cnc.info.pl/topics54/serwok ... ht=#360234
opisany układ fpga jest ładowany z portu lpt.. a następnie jest akceleratorem szybkich zadań.. np. generacji pulsu (ze 300kHz), lub obsługą gęstego enkodera
zastanawiam się... jakie fpga są na dzień dzisiejszy łatwe do zaakceptowania w takim projekcie... czyli jest dostępne oprogramowanie (verilog itp), zgodność napięciowa z tym co jest w w lpt(5V np.)... no dostępność + cena (TARGET-->>cnc-garażowe)
ACEX zastosowany w pluto jest nieco stary... niby jeszcze można go kupić, ale w najnowszej wersji softu już go niema...
pozostaje jeszcze kwestia zakłóceń przy transmisji z LPT do gołego fpga...
- 29 sie 2013, 14:08
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
- z powodu układów scalonych nie będę zmieniałmc2kwacz pisze: Trzeba zmienić sposób patrzenia ma świat

ADUMY wciąż są słabo dostępne... w tme jest jakiś ADuM5230 (za 17zł)
http://www.tme.eu/pl/Document/bd4097cca ... uM5230.pdf
The ADuM5230 1 is an isolated half-bridge gate driver that employs Analog Devices, Inc., iCoupler® technology to provide independent and isolated high-side and low-side outputs. [...]

ale to jest do sterowania MOSFETół dół/góra...
- 29 sie 2013, 13:33
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
- 27 sie 2013, 10:20
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
dobór transoptora, to zawsze kompromis...
to trasoptor z rodziny
do sterowania wymaga większego prądu niż wspomniany hcpl2200
większy prąd sterujący, oznacza większą odporność na zakłócenia transmisji... ale nie każdy port lpt potrafi taki prąd dostarczyć
pojawia się więc dylemat...
...albo bardzo pewna transmisja i brak możliwości skorzystania ze słabych lpt
...albo transmisja słabszym prądem ze słabych lpt
czy aby nie lepiej jednak szukać mocniejszych portów LPT?... w przemysłówce nawet garażowej, liczy się odporność na zakłócenia...
taka jest teoria...
prąd sterujący hcpl2200 to 1.8mA -- to jest jego podstawowa zaleta przy sterowaniu ze słabych portów lpt, a podatność na zakłócenia zapewne jest większa niż przy sterowaniu 10mA
cóż... trzeba zrobić moduł i sprawdzić jak będzie w realu
zacharius pisze:HCNW2611
to trasoptor z rodziny
lubię hcpl2631... jest szybki (ale bierze dużo proądu do zasilania)6N137, HCNW137, HCNW2601, HCNW2611, HCPL-0600, HCPL-0601, HCPL-0611, HCPL-0630, HCPL-0631, HCPL-0661, HCPL-2601, HCPL-2611, HCPL-2630, HCPL-2631, HCPL-4661
do sterowania wymaga większego prądu niż wspomniany hcpl2200
większy prąd sterujący, oznacza większą odporność na zakłócenia transmisji... ale nie każdy port lpt potrafi taki prąd dostarczyć

pojawia się więc dylemat...
...albo bardzo pewna transmisja i brak możliwości skorzystania ze słabych lpt
...albo transmisja słabszym prądem ze słabych lpt
czy aby nie lepiej jednak szukać mocniejszych portów LPT?... w przemysłówce nawet garażowej, liczy się odporność na zakłócenia...
taka jest teoria...
prąd sterujący hcpl2200 to 1.8mA -- to jest jego podstawowa zaleta przy sterowaniu ze słabych portów lpt, a podatność na zakłócenia zapewne jest większa niż przy sterowaniu 10mA
cóż... trzeba zrobić moduł i sprawdzić jak będzie w realu
- 26 sie 2013, 23:29
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929
hcpl2200, czy tpl2200... poza ceną, wydaje się dobry...
Na wejściu może pracować przy małym prądzie (to pozwala na słabszych portach lpt, czy takich na 3.3V) na skuteczne przeniesienie sygnału.
Końcówka układu spokojnie starczy do wysterowanie wejścia sterownika z optoizolacją... a wejścia sterowników w std. TTL tym łatwiej.
jedyny problem jaki widzę -- to rozmiar pcb.... 8 układów 8śmio-nogowych zajmie sporo miejsca
drugi problem... to niestety cena
Jest oczywiście, wersja hcpl2231, która mieści w sobie dwa transoptory... to redukuje rozmiar pcb skutecznie... ale pozostaje problem kosztów układu
Ja bym darował sobie te dodatkowe bramki czy drivery... zwłaszcza na wejściach dla krańcówek...led transoptora jest bardziej odporny na zakłócenia i przepięcia niż wejście bramki... a prędkość nadzwyczajna zazwyczaj nie jest potrzebna... sam Pcet wejść z dużą szybkością nie obsłuży...
Na wejściu może pracować przy małym prądzie (to pozwala na słabszych portach lpt, czy takich na 3.3V) na skuteczne przeniesienie sygnału.
Końcówka układu spokojnie starczy do wysterowanie wejścia sterownika z optoizolacją... a wejścia sterowników w std. TTL tym łatwiej.
jedyny problem jaki widzę -- to rozmiar pcb.... 8 układów 8śmio-nogowych zajmie sporo miejsca

drugi problem... to niestety cena
Jest oczywiście, wersja hcpl2231, która mieści w sobie dwa transoptory... to redukuje rozmiar pcb skutecznie... ale pozostaje problem kosztów układu

Ja bym darował sobie te dodatkowe bramki czy drivery... zwłaszcza na wejściach dla krańcówek...led transoptora jest bardziej odporny na zakłócenia i przepięcia niż wejście bramki... a prędkość nadzwyczajna zazwyczaj nie jest potrzebna... sam Pcet wejść z dużą szybkością nie obsłuży...
- 26 sie 2013, 10:34
- Forum: Elektronika CNC
- Temat: Optoizolacja LPT - następne wcielenie ...
- Odpowiedzi: 34
- Odsłony: 5929